Local tips

  • Visit early in the morning for a peaceful experience and stunning sunrise views over the water.
  • Bring binoculars for bird-watching; the area is home to many native species.
  • Pack a picnic to enjoy at one of the scenic spots along the beach.
  • Remember to wear comfortable shoes for the trails, as some areas can be steep.
  • Check tide schedules before your visit to explore the beach at low tide.

Getting There

  • Bus

    From Lynnwood, head to the Lynnwood Transit Center located at 20100 44th Ave W, Lynnwood, WA 98036. Take Bus Route 193 towards Edmonds. After approximately 20 minutes, get off at the stop at 156th St SW & 60th Ave W. From there, walk south on 60th Ave W for about 0.3 miles until you reach 156th St SW. Turn left onto 156th St SW and walk about 0.5 miles. You will find Meadowdale Beach Park at 6026 156th St SW, Edmonds, WA 98026.

  • Bicycle

    If you're renting a bicycle in Lynnwood, start from the Lynnwood Convention Center. Head west on 196th St SW and turn south onto 60th Ave W. Continue on 60th Ave W until you reach 156th St SW. Turn left onto 156th St SW and follow it for about 1 mile, passing through residential areas and keeping an eye out for the park entrance on your right at 6026 156th St SW, Edmonds, WA 98026.

  • Walking

    If you're close to the Lynnwood City Center, you can walk to Meadowdale Beach Park. Start by heading west on 196th St SW, then turn south onto 60th Ave W. Continue straight until you reach 156th St SW. Turn left and walk for about 1 mile. Look for the entrance to Meadowdale Beach Park on your right at 6026 156th St SW, Edmonds, WA 98026.

Discover more about Meadowdale Beach Park

Nestled along the shores of the Puget Sound, Meadowdale Beach Park is a gem in Edmonds, Washington, that promises visitors a unique blend of adventure and tranquility. This spacious park features well-maintained trails that wind through lush woodland, providing a picturesque setting for hiking and leisurely strolls. The highlight of the park is undoubtedly its stunning beach, where visitors can enjoy the gentle sound of waves, collect seashells, or simply soak in the sun. The views of the Olympic Mountains in the distance add a dramatic backdrop to this beautiful coastal paradise. For nature enthusiasts, Meadowdale Beach Park is a prime location for bird-watching, with various species fluttering among the trees and along the beach. The park's diverse habitats make it an ideal spot for observing wildlife in their natural setting. Families can take advantage of the park's picnic areas, making it a perfect place to enjoy a meal outdoors while surrounded by the beauty of nature. Additionally, the park is equipped with restrooms and ample parking, ensuring a comfortable visit for all. Open daily from 7 AM to 5 PM, Meadowdale Beach Park invites tourists to immerse themselves in the great outdoors. Whether you're hiking the trails, enjoying a beach day, or simply taking in the stunning views, this park offers a memorable experience for visitors of all ages. With its combination of natural beauty and recreational opportunities, Meadowdale Beach Park is a must-visit destination for anyone traveling to the Edmonds area.
